Understanding Popcorn Lung and Its Causes
Popcorn lung, medically known as bronchiolitis obliterans, is a rare but serious lung condition. It damages the smallest airways in the lungs, called bronchioles, leading to scarring and inflammation. This scarring narrows the airways, making it difficult to breathe. The nickname “popcorn lung” comes from an outbreak among workers at a popcorn factory exposed to a chemical called diacetyl, which was used to create artificial butter flavoring.
Diacetyl and similar chemicals are the primary culprits behind popcorn lung. These substances can be found not only in food flavorings but also in some e-cigarette liquids and industrial fumes. When inhaled over time, they cause damage to the delicate lining of the lungs. Unlike common respiratory infections or asthma, popcorn lung causes permanent damage that does not reverse after exposure stops.
The Role of Diacetyl and Other Chemicals
Diacetyl is a buttery-flavored chemical that was once widely used in microwave popcorn factories. Workers exposed to high levels of diacetyl vapor developed symptoms like coughing, wheezing, and shortness of breath. Research later confirmed that inhaling diacetyl causes inflammation and fibrosis (scarring) in the lungs.
Besides diacetyl, other chemicals such as 2,3-pentanedione and some volatile organic compounds (VOCs) may also contribute to popcorn lung. These chemicals are present in certain flavorings for e-cigarettes and some manufacturing processes.
Symptoms That Signal Popcorn Lung
Popcorn lung symptoms usually develop gradually over weeks or months after exposure to harmful chemicals. Early signs can be mistaken for asthma or bronchitis but worsen over time.
Common symptoms include:
- Persistent dry cough: A cough that doesn’t produce mucus but lingers.
- Shortness of breath: Difficulty breathing during physical activity or even at rest as the disease progresses.
- Wheezing: A high-pitched whistling sound when exhaling.
- Fatigue: Feeling unusually tired due to reduced oxygen intake.
- Chest tightness: A sensation of pressure or discomfort in the chest area.
These symptoms worsen because scar tissue narrows airways permanently. Unlike asthma, popcorn lung does not respond well to typical inhalers or allergy treatments.
Why Early Detection Matters
Catching popcorn lung early can slow its progression. If you notice persistent respiratory symptoms after exposure to flavoring chemicals or vaping products containing diacetyl, see a healthcare provider promptly. Lung function tests like spirometry can detect reduced airflow before severe damage occurs.
However, even with early diagnosis, complete reversal is unlikely because scar tissue replaces healthy lung tissue permanently.
The Reality: Can You Get Rid Of Popcorn Lung?
Here’s the hard truth: popcorn lung is currently irreversible. Once fibrosis develops in the small airways, it cannot be undone by medication or surgery. The scarring permanently narrows these air passages.
Stopping exposure to harmful chemicals immediately after diagnosis is critical to prevent further damage. But no treatment exists today that fully restores normal airway function once scarring has set in.
Treatment Focuses on Symptom Management
Since cure is unavailable, medical care aims at managing symptoms and improving quality of life:
- Corticosteroids: These drugs reduce inflammation but don’t reverse scarring.
- Bronchodilators: Inhalers that relax airway muscles may ease breathing slightly.
- Oxygen therapy: For advanced cases where blood oxygen drops significantly.
- Pulmonary rehabilitation: Exercise programs designed to strengthen breathing muscles and increase stamina.
In severe cases where lung function deteriorates drastically, a lung transplant might be considered as a last resort.
Dangers of Continued Exposure After Diagnosis
Continuing to inhale diacetyl or related chemicals after developing popcorn lung accelerates damage rapidly. The scar tissue thickens, making breathing more difficult each day.
This makes quitting vaping products containing diacetyl essential if you have any respiratory symptoms related to popcorn lung risk factors. Also avoid workplaces with chemical fumes unless proper protective gear is worn consistently.
The Impact of Vaping on Popcorn Lung Risk
E-cigarettes have gained popularity as a “safer” alternative to smoking but aren’t risk-free regarding popcorn lung. Some vape liquids still contain diacetyl or similar compounds at varying levels.
Studies show certain flavored e-liquids emit dangerous levels of these chemicals when heated during vaping. This puts users at risk for bronchiolitis obliterans if exposure continues long-term.
Switching away from vaping flavored liquids containing diacetyl significantly reduces risk but does not erase existing damage if disease has already started.
Lung Function Comparison Table: Healthy vs Popcorn Lung
| Lung Function Parameter | Healthy Lungs | Lungs with Popcorn Lung |
|---|---|---|
| Spirometry FEV1 (Forced Expiratory Volume in 1 second) | 80-120% predicted normal value | Reduced below 50% predicted value due to airway obstruction |
| Lung Compliance (Elasticity) | Normal elasticity allowing easy expansion and contraction | Decreased elasticity due to fibrosis causing stiffness |
| Airway Diameter (Bronchioles) | Wide open for airflow during breathing cycles | Narrowed by scar tissue restricting airflow severely |
| Blood Oxygen Levels (SpO2) | >95% on room air at rest | Might drop below 90%, requiring supplemental oxygen therapy |
| Cough Response Frequency | Mild occasional coughs triggered by irritants only | Persistent dry cough present daily due to airway irritation/scarring |

The Importance of Regulatory Measures on Chemicals Like Diacetyl
Government agencies such as OSHA (Occupational Safety and Health Administration) have guidelines restricting allowable airborne levels of diacetyl in workplaces. However, enforcement varies widely across industries and countries.
Consumers should remain vigilant about product ingredients—especially those involving inhalation risks—since voluntary disclosure isn’t always comprehensive for e-cigarette liquids or food flavorings.
Treatment Advances on the Horizon?
Research into therapies targeting fibrotic diseases like bronchiolitis obliterans continues worldwide but remains challenging due to complex immune responses involved in scarring processes.
Some experimental treatments focus on:
- Anti-fibrotic drugs: Medications designed to slow down or halt scar formation within lungs.
- Stem cell therapy: Investigating whether regenerative cells can repair damaged airway tissue effectively.
- Immunomodulators: Drugs aiming at calming excessive immune reactions that cause ongoing inflammation leading to fibrosis.
While promising results exist in animal models or early clinical trials for other fibrotic diseases such as idiopathic pulmonary fibrosis (IPF), none are yet approved specifically for popcorn lung treatment.
